A strap cage is a tube like arrangement of leather straps on a circular base which used in conjunction with a hoist as a bondage device. The strap cage is place on the floor under the hoist and the captive steps on to the circular base. With the captive holding their hands at their sides the top pulls up the tube until the opening is above head height. The opening is the attached to the hoist and the strap cage lifted off the ground. Once the cage is off the ground the weight of the captive causes the straps pull in towards the center, pressing on the captive and preventing movement.
